Web20 mrt. 2024 · Histories in the Early Middle Ages (476-1000) frequently rely on fable and myth to round out and develop their stories. The works of historians such as Gildas (500-570), Bede (673-735), and Nennius (9th century) in Britain all contain mythic elements and repeat fables as fact. Web28 apr. 2024 · The Middle Ages cover the 1,000-year period from the fall of the Roman Empire (roughly 400 CE) to the beginning of the Renaissance (1400 CE). Contrary to its earlier designation as the "Dark Ages," the Middle Ages was a time of profound historical shifts and transformations, that in many ways would shape the modern world.

Romanesque architecture is known by the sense of massive that it embodies: thick walls, sturdy pillars, barrel vaults, squat sloping roofs, and round arches.
